📰 Laman Utama 🔒 Log Masuk Admin
May 28, 2026 ⏰ 5 min read

Pembahagian OS Hebat: Windows vs Linux untuk Infrastruktur Perusahaan – Panduan SysAdmin

Pembahagian OS Hebat: Windows vs Linux untuk Infrastruktur Perusahaan – Panduan SysAdmin

Pengenalan Selama beberapa dekad, perdebatan antara Windows dan Linux telah menjadi asas perbincangan infrastruktur IT. Sebagai pentadbir sistem, kami tidak mempunyai kesetiaan jenama yang mewah—kami memilih berdasarkan prestasi, keselamatan, kebolehurusan dan kos. Sama ada anda mengurus persekitaran awan hibrid, pusat data atau kumpulan titik akhir, OS yang anda pilih secara langsung memberi kesan kepada masa operasi, pematuhan dan kecekapan operasi. Dalam siaran ini, kami akan membedah perbezaan kritikal antara Windows dan Linux dari perspektif sysadmin, meliputi seni bina, paradigma pengurusan, model keselamatan dan senario penggunaan dunia sebenar. Tiada cerapan—hanya cerapan yang boleh diambil tindakan. ---

Perkara Utama: Tempat Mereka Berbeza (dan Tempat Mereka Bertumpu)

1. Seni Bina & Falsafah Inti

  • Linux (Inti Monolitik + Reka Bentuk Modular):
- Sumber terbuka, kernel dipacu komuniti dengan modul boleh dimuatkan (cth., sistem fail, pemacu peranti). - Pemisahan yang kuat antara ruang pengguna dan ruang kernel. - Sokongan asli untuk kontena (cgroup, ruang nama) – Docker, Podman, Kubernetes dijalankan secara asli.
  • Tingkap (Inti Hibrid):
- Kernel proprietari dengan lapisan abstraksi perkakasan (HAL). - Kernel NT mengendalikan I/O, memori dan pengurusan proses; Subsistem Win32 terletak di atas. - Subsistem Windows untuk Linux (WSL) merapatkan keserasian, tetapi menambah overhed. SysAdmin Takeaway: Linux cemerlang dalam persekitaran yang terhad sumber (cth., IoT, bekas). Windows bersinar apabila integrasi yang ketat dengan Active Directory, .NET atau SQL Server diperlukan.

2. Pengurusan & Automasi

  • Linux:
- Baris arahan pertama: SSH, Bash, Python, Ansible, Puppet, SaltStack. - Pengurusan konfigurasi melalui fail teks (`/etc/`, unit systemd). - Pengurus pakej: `apt`, `yum`, `dnf`, `zypper`.
  • Tingkap:
- Warisan GUI-centric (Pengurus Pelayan, MMC), tetapi PowerShell telah menjadi CLI de facto. - Desired State Configuration (DSC) untuk pengurusan deklaratif. - Pusat Pentadbiran Windows untuk GUI berasaskan web. SysAdmin Takeaway: Linux lebih mudah untuk mengautomasikan pada skala melalui skrip dan alatan pengurusan konfigurasi. Windows memerlukan pelaburan yang lebih dalam dalam PowerShell dan DSC untuk pariti.

3. Keselamatan & Pematuhan

  • Linux:
- Model kebenaran berbutir (chmod, chown, SELinux, AppArmor). - Permukaan serangan yang lebih kecil kerana perkhidmatan lalai yang lebih sedikit. - Menampal melalui kemas kini pengurus pakej (selalunya lebih pantas). - Kriteria Biasa dan pensijilan FIPS tersedia.
  • Tingkap:
- Timbunan keselamatan bersepadu: Defender, BitLocker, Windows Firewall, WDAC (Device Guard). - Dasar Kumpulan untuk kawalan keselamatan berpusat. - Sasaran yang lebih besar untuk perisian hasad (tetapi dipertingkatkan dengan Windows Defender ATP). - Menampal melalui WSUS, SCCM atau Windows Update for Business. SysAdmin Takeaway: Linux menawarkan pengasingan yang lebih kukuh dan lebih sedikit kelemahan dari segi sejarah. Windows menyediakan perlindungan titik akhir yang luar biasa dan alatan pematuhan yang lebih baik untuk persekitaran yang berteraskan Microsoft.

4. Prestasi & Kecekapan Sumber

  • Linux:
- Ringan: boleh berjalan pada 256MB RAM untuk pemasangan minimum. - Penjadualan I/O yang unggul dan timbunan rangkaian (cth., penjadual CFS). - Pilihan kernel yang sedar NUMA dan masa nyata.
  • Tingkap:
- Garis dasar yang lebih berat: 2GB+ RAM untuk GUI, 512MB untuk Teras Pelayan. - Sokongan out-of-the-box yang lebih baik untuk sistem SMP yang besar (sehingga 64 soket/2TB RAM dalam Pelayan 2022). - Penyepaduan Hyper-V untuk virtualisasi bersarang. SysAdmin Takeaway: Linux mendominasi dalam beban kerja awan/bekas. Windows menang untuk aplikasi perusahaan warisan yang memerlukan kiraan teras dan memori yang tinggi.

5. Pelesenan & Kos

  • Linux:
- Percuma (GPL) – tiada kos per-soket atau per-teras. - Langganan sokongan (Red Hat, SUSE) pilihan. - Tiada CAL atau pelesenan berasaskan pengguna.
  • Tingkap:
- Pelesenan setiap teras (Standard: minimum 16 teras, Pusat Data: VM tanpa had). - CAL pengguna/peranti diperlukan untuk kebanyakan senario perusahaan. - Kos tambahan untuk RDS, SQL Server, dsb. SysAdmin Takeaway: Linux jauh lebih murah untuk penggunaan berskala besar. Kerumitan pelesenan Windows sering membawa kepada audit dan kos yang tidak dijangka. ---

Senario Penerapan Dunia Sebenar

SenarioOS yang disyorkanRasional
Pelayan web (LAMP/LEMP)LinuxNginx/Apache, PHP, MySQL berprestasi lebih baik.
Direktori Aktif / PertukaranWindowsPenyepaduan asli, tiada alat pihak ketiga.
Kubernetes clusterLinuxMasa jalan kontena asli, tiada overhed WSL.
Beban kerja SQL Serversama adaSQL Server 2017+ berjalan pada Linux, tetapi Windows menawarkan alatan yang lebih baik.
Pemayaan desktop (VDI)WindowsRDS, FSLogix, App-V. Pelanggan nipis Linux berfungsi tetapi memerlukan tindanan tersuai.
Peranti Edge/IoTLinuxJejak rendah, kernel masa nyata, sokongan jangka panjang.
---

Kesimpulan: Pilihan SysAdmin Pragmatik

Tiada OS "terbaik" universal—hanya alat yang sesuai untuk tugas itu. Untuk persekitaran berasaskan awan moden, kontena atau dipacu DevOps, Linux kekal sebagai standard de facto kerana fleksibiliti, kecekapan kos dan keupayaan automasinya. Sebaliknya, Windows kekal tidak boleh digantikan untuk ekosistem Microsoft, aplikasi warisan dan persekitaran yang integrasi ketat dengan Active Directory, Dasar Kumpulan atau .NET tidak boleh dirunding. Nasihat saya:
  • Tindan dwi kemahiran anda. Sysadmin yang mahir dalam kedua-dua PowerShell dan Bash, AD dan LDAP, Dasar Kumpulan dan Ansible, secara eksponen lebih bernilai.
  • Seragamkan jika boleh. Minimumkan kepelbagaian OS untuk mengurangkan kerumitan, tetapi kekalkan pilihan untuk menggunakan OS yang betul untuk beban kerja tertentu.
  • Pantau dan menyesuaikan diri. Memandangkan Linux memperoleh sokongan yang lebih baik untuk SQL Server dan .NET, dan Windows menambah baik sokongan kontena (melalui Docker Desktop, Mirantis Container Runtime), jurang itu mengecil.
Akhirnya, OS terbaik ialah OS yang selaras dengan pematuhan, belanjawan dan kematangan operasi organisasi anda. Pilih dengan bijak—dan sentiasa ada pelan tarik balik. --- Apakah pengalaman anda menguruskan Windows vs Linux dalam pengeluaran? Kongsi mata kesakitan anda dan menang dalam komen di bawah.
← Back to Homepage

💬 0 Comments